Sep 13, 2024 14:50 CESTGermany’s Nordex SE (ETR:NDX1) on Thursday announced an order to supply its wind turbines for the 264-MW Pagegiai wind project in Lithuania, a day after its promoter secured financing for the scheme.
Pagegiai is led by Renerga, the wind energy business of Lithuanian fertiliser producer Achema and the beneficiary of the project. Achema will buy electricity from the wind farm to produce green hydrogen for its ammonia and fertiliser plants.
Nordex will supply 40 units of its Delta4000 series N163/6.X turbines for the project. The machines will be installed on tubular steel towers with hub heights ranging between 113 metres and 118 metres.
Infrastructure works on site in Pagegiai municipality will begin in June 2024. Turbine delivery and installation is scheduled to commence in the spring of 2025, with completion expected in 2026.
The provision of premium service for the wind farm is included in Renerga’s contract, the turbine maker said.
